Chemical constituents from branches of Broussonetia papyrifera and their cytotoxic activity against primary effusion lymphoma cells

Objective To investigate the chemical constituents of the branches of Broussonetia papyrifera and screen for compounds with cytotoxic activity against primary effusion lymphoma (PEL) cells. Methods The compounds were isolated and purified by various chromatographic techniques including silica gel, RP-18, Sephadex LH-20, and MCI column chromatographies, as well as high-performance liquid chromatography (HPLC). Their structures were identified by spectroscopic methods. The cytotoxicity of the isolates against PEL cell lines (BC-3 and BCBL-1) was evaluated using the CCK-8 assay. The effects of active compounds on cell apoptosis and cell cycle distribution were analyzed by flow cytometry. Results Nineteen compounds were isolated and identified as broussoflavonol B (1), 8-prenylquercetin-3-methyl ether (2), taxifolin (3), liquiritigenin (4), (+)-medioresinol (5), (+)-syringaresinol (6), dadahol B (7), diospyrosin (8), balanophonin (9), 5-methoxybalanophonin (10), isokhellactone (11), nodakenetin (12), rutamarin (13), smyrindiol (14), marmesin (15), 8-methoxymarmesin (16), 7-demethylsuberosin (17), umbelliferone (18), and n-hexacosyl (E)-p-coumarate (19). Compounds 1,7 and 17 exhibited significant inhibitory activity against PEL cells. Among them, compound 7 showed half-maximal inhibitory concentration (IC50) values of 16.05 and 16.90 μmol/L against BC-3 and BCBL-1 cells, respectively. Further studies indicated that compound 7 could notably induce apoptosis and arrest cell cycle in PEL cells. Conclusion Compounds 8,17 and 19 were isolated from the Moraceae for the first time, while compounds 9—11 and 13 were obtained from the genus Broussonetia for the first time. Compound 7 exerts its anti-PEL activity by inducing cell apoptosis and blocking cell cycle progression.
